The Basics of Binary Options Trading

The Definition of Binary Options

Binary options are financial instruments that allow traders to speculate on the price movement of various underlying assets, such as stocks, currencies, commodities, and indices. Unlike traditional trading options, binary options offer a predefined payout if the predicted outcome is correct, or nothing at all if the prediction is wrong.

The Types of Binary Options

There are several types of binary options available to traders:

  • High/Low Options: Traders predict whether the price of an asset will be higher or lower than the current price at the expiry time.
  • One-Touch Options: Traders predict whether the price of an asset will touch a specific price level before the expiry time.
  • Range Options: Traders predict whether the price of an asset will stay within a predetermined range or break out of it by the expiry time.

Understanding the different types of binary options will help you choose the most suitable option for your trading strategy.

The Inner Workings of Binary Options Trading

Opening an Account with a Reputable Broker

Before you can start trading binary options, you need to open an account with a reliable and regulated broker. The broker will serve as your intermediary, providing you with a platform to execute trades.

Selecting an Asset and Expiry Time

Once you have chosen a broker, you will need to select an asset to trade and determine the expiry time. The asset can be a stock, a currency pair, a commodity, or an index. The expiry time refers to the duration within which you expect your prediction to come true.

Choosing your Binary Option

After selecting an asset and expiry time, you can choose your preferred binary option type. Evaluate the market conditions and employ appropriate analysis techniques to make an informed decision.

Executing Your Trade

Once you have made your selection, it’s time to execute your trade. Enter the desired amount and click the “Call” button if you predict that the asset’s price will rise, or the “Put” button if you anticipate a price drop. Monitoring Your Trade

After executing your trade, monitor the price movement of your chosen asset. You can employ various technical and fundamental analysis techniques to gauge market sentiment and make any necessary adjustments to your trade.

Closing Your Trade

At the expiry time, your trade will automatically close, and the outcome will be determined. If your prediction was correct, you will receive a fixed payout. However, if your prediction was incorrect, you will lose the invested amount.

FAQs: Answers to Common Questions

Q: Is binary options trading legal?

A: The legality of binary options trading depends on your country of residence. Some countries fully regulate binary options trading, while others impose restrictions or even ban it altogether. It’s essential to familiarize yourself with the regulations in your jurisdiction before engaging in this type of trading.

Q: Can you trade binary options on weekends?

A: Trading binary options on weekends may not be possible with all brokers, as most financial markets are closed during this time. However, some brokers offer specific weekend trading options that allow you to trade certain assets even when the markets are closed.

Q: Are binary options banned in Europe?

A: Yes, binary options are banned for retail traders in the European Economic Area (EEA) due to concerns over investor protection. The European Securities and Markets Authority (ESMA) implemented this ban to safeguard investors from the high risks associated with binary options trading.

Q: Can you use binary options on cryptocurrency?

A: Yes, some brokers offer binary options trading on cryptocurrencies, such as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Litecoin. However, it’s crucial to note that cryptocurrency markets are highly volatile, and trading binary options on these assets carries additional risks.
